The Helikon Taverna that used to be in possession of the Festetics family was built according to the plans of KLEN Vilmos in 1819. The press house has a historical background that is the most significant in the wine growing area of the Keszthely Mountain’s southern side.

The building, having many different functions during the post World War II period, has become a Restaurant and Pension of outstanding quality.

The building, a monument, was rebuilt from the cellar of the Helikon-founder Festetics family, therefore today it is considered again as one of the region’s prominent touristic and gastronomic attractions.
